COVID-19 Vaccination for Elderly in Kedoya Utara Reaches 49.9 Percent

The Kedoya Utara Urban Village, West Jakarta has noted that as many as 2,221 elderly people have undergone the COVID-19 vaccination program. Predictably, the number will continue to increase until the end of March.

We're optimistic to reach the target by the end of this month

Kedoya Utara Urban Village Head Tubagus Masarul Iman disclosed the vaccination in his region had touched 4.9 percent or 2,221 people from the target set at 5,771 people.

"The number has yet to touch the target, as most elderly have a history of congenital diseases or experience high blood pressure," he expressed, Monday (3/29).

Therefore he would intensify socialization to the public. That was by collaborating with RT/RW chairmen, PKK cadres, dasa wisma and so forth.

In the meantime, from the vaccination site at SDN 09 Pagi Kedoya Utara, as many as 166 people had passed through the vaccination. From that number, 30 of them received pick-up facilities from the urban village for health reasons and mileage.

"Three official cars have been alerted to serve the elderly. We're optimistic to reach the target by the end of this month," he stressed.
